在使用 IntelliJ IDEA 时,当同一个包下的类超过阈值时,import
会从具体的类变为通配符类,针对这种逻辑,我们如果可以改变该阈值的设置,把它调的很高,可以达到不使用通配符(*
)的导入。
设置方法
- 点击 Preferences
- 依次点击,Editor -》 Code Style -》 Java -》 Imports(tab)
- 打勾 Use single class import 选项
- 找到 Class count to use import with '*' 设置成非常大的数值即可,如阈值改成 999
- 找到 Names count to use static import with '*' 也设置成非常大的值,这是对同一包下的枚举类起作用